OpenAI is preparing to launch a new model series named Astra, which focuses on multi-agent long-term task collaboration.

According to three people familiar with the matter, OpenAI is preparing to launch a new model series tentatively named "Astra", which will feature enhanced capabilities for completing long-cycle tasks. OpenAI founder Sam Altman presented Astra to policymakers and regulators in Washington this week. Reportedly, OpenAI touts that the model enables multiple AI agents to collaborate over extended periods to solve highly complex problems, with applications in projects or advanced mathematical tasks. Astra will be a new category of models for OpenAI, following Sol, Terra, and Luna. It remains unclear when OpenAI plans to release the model. The company has also not yet decided whether to brand Astra as GPT-6 or an add-on to the GPT-5 series, such as GPT-5.7. According to one insider, while the models are already in testing, they are expected to be among the first AI models submitted under a new framework planned by the Trump administration, which requires AI models to be filed with the federal government before public release. The administration has set a self-imposed deadline of the end of this week, aiming to finalize the framework by then. Reportedly, OpenAI also plans to release a report in the near term detailing how it solved 10 previously unsolved mathematical problems, to showcase the capabilities of its most advanced AI. (The Information)

Galaxy Research: Coldcard Wallet Vulnerability Causes Over $70 Million in Losses

Following the Coldcard wallet hack, Galaxy Research has released its findings, revealing that a total of 1,196 addresses were fully drained, resulting in the loss of 1,082.65 Bitcoin valued at over $70 million. The attack unfolded over 41 minutes and occurred roughly 30 hours before Coldcard publicly issued a warning about the incident.

Former U.S. Congressman reaches $35,000 settlement with CFTC over prediction market manipulation

Former U.S. Congressman George Santos has reached a settlement with the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C). The CFTC alleges that Santos engaged in manipulative trading practices while trading a prediction market contract on Kalshi related to whether he would attend the February 2026 State of the Union address, earning over $17,500 in profits from the activity. According to the CFTC’s Friday announcement, Santos is required to pay $35,000 as part of the settlement, though he neither admitted nor denied the regulator’s findings.
